Mastering Dog Potty Training: Tips for Success!
Tumblr media
The dog potty training is a crucial milestone for every pet owner. Start by establishing a consistent schedule for regular potty breaks. Use positive reinforcement, rewarding your dog for eliminating in the appropriate spot. Keep a watchful eye for signs of needing to go, such as sniffing or circling. Accidents happen, but avoid punishment and instead redirect them to the designated area. Consistency, patience, and praise will help your furry friend understand where to do their business, leading to a clean and happy home.

"The Ultimate Guide to Choosing the Best Pet Shampoo for Dogs".
Taking care of your beloved canine companion goes beyond providing them with food, shelter, and exercise. Regular grooming is an essential aspect of their overall well-being, and choosing the right pet shampoo is key to maintaining a clean and healthy coat. In this comprehensive guide, we will delve into the world of pet shampoos for dogs, exploring the different types, ingredients, and considerations to help you make an informed decision. Whether your dog has sensitive skin, requires extra moisturization, or needs specific treatment, this article will equip you with the knowledge to find the perfect pet shampoo for your furry friend.
Tumblr media
Understanding the Importance of Pet Shampoo for Dogs
Before diving into the details, let's explore why using a dedicated pet shampoo is crucial for your dog's grooming routine. Pet shampoos are specially formulated to meet the unique needs of dogs, catering to their specific skin pH, coat type, and overall health. Unlike regular human shampoos, pet shampoos are designed to be gentle, effective in removing dirt and odors, and promote a healthy coat without causing irritation or dryness.
Different Types of Pet Shampoos for Dogs
There is a wide range of pet shampoos available in the market, each catering to different purposes and specific requirements. Some common types include:
1. General Purpose Shampoos: These shampoos are suitable for regular use and provide thorough cleaning without causing any harm to the dog's skin or coat.
2. Hypoallergenic Shampoos: If your dog has sensitive skin or allergies, hypoallergenic shampoos can help reduce the risk of irritation and soothe their skin.
3. Medicated Shampoos: Medicated shampoos are designed to address specific skin conditions or issues like dryness, itching, or fungal infections. They may contain ingredients such as coal tar, salicylic acid, or ketoconazole.
4. Flea and Tick Shampoos: These shampoos are formulated with insecticides or natural ingredients to help repel or eliminate fleas, ticks, and other parasites.
Key Considerations When Choosing Pet Shampoo for Dogs:
When selecting the best pet shampoo for your furry friend, there are several factors to consider:
1. Skin Sensitivity: Dogs with sensitive skin may require a hypoallergenic or mild shampoo to prevent irritation and maintain a healthy skin barrier.
2. Coat Type: Different coat types, such as long, short, curly, or double-coated, have varying needs. Look for a shampoo that suits your dog's specific coat type and addresses any specific concerns, such as matting or excessive shedding.
3. Ingredients: Read the label carefully and avoid shampoos with harsh chemicals, artificial fragrances, or sulfates. Look for natural and nourishing ingredients like oatmeal, aloe vera, chamomile, or tea tree oil.
4. Safety: Ensure the shampoo is safe for dogs and doesn't contain any toxic ingredients. Check for certifications or recommendations from trusted sources.
5. Fragrance: Consider your dog's preferences and your own sensitivity to scents. Opt for a shampoo with a mild or natural fragrance that won't overpower or irritate.
Tips for Bathing Your Dog with Pet Shampoo
To make bath time a positive experience for both you and your dog, follow these tips:
Prepare the bathing area with warm water, towels, and any additional grooming tools you might need.
Wet your dog thoroughly, avoiding the head and ears initially.
Dilute the pet shampoo as per the instructions and lather it gently into your dog's coat, massaging it in circular motions.
Rinse thoroughly, ensuring no shampoo residue remains.

"Delicious Delights: Finding the Perfect Dog Treats for Small Dogs".
Tumblr media
When it comes to treating our furry companions, it's essential to choose the right snacks that cater to their specific needs. In this article, we'll delve into the world of dog treats for small dogs. From understanding their unique nutritional requirements to exploring different treat options, we'll help you make informed choices that keep your petite pup happy and healthy. So, let's embark on a delightful journey to find the perfect treats for your small four-legged friend!
Understanding the Nutritional Needs of Small Dogs:
Small dogs have distinct nutritional needs compared to their larger counterparts. Their smaller bodies require treats that are not only delicious but also provide the right balance of nutrients. When selecting dog treats for small dogs, prioritize options that are specifically formulated for their size and breed. Look for treats that are rich in high-quality proteins, healthy fats, and essential vitamins and minerals.
Variety of Treat Options:
The market is brimming with an array of treats designed specifically for small dogs. From crunchy biscuits to soft chews and dental sticks, there's a treat to suit every taste preference and dietary requirement. Opt for treats that are appropriately sized for small jaws, making them easy to chew and digest. Additionally, consider treats with added benefits like dental health promotion, joint support, or skin and coat nourishment.
Healthy Ingredients:
When choosing dog treats for small dogs, it's crucial to scrutinize the ingredient list. Look for treats made with high-quality, natural ingredients. Avoid treats that contain artificial preservatives, colors, and flavors. Instead, opt for treats that are packed with wholesome ingredients such as lean meats, fruits, vegetables, and whole grains. These treats not only provide essential nutrients but also contribute to overall well-being.
Training Treats for Small Dogs:
Training is an integral part of small dog's development, and treats play a vital role in the process. Small, bite-sized treats are ideal for training sessions, allowing for quick and frequent rewards. Look for treats that are low in calories to avoid overfeeding during training sessions. Training treats should be enticing and irresistible to keep your pup motivated and eager to learn.
Sensitive Stomachs and Allergies:
Some small dogs may have sensitive stomachs or food allergies. If your furry friend has any dietary restrictions or allergies, it's crucial to choose treats that cater to those needs. Opt for hypoallergenic treats that are free from common allergens such as wheat, soy, and corn. Additionally, treats with limited ingredients or novel protein sources can be beneficial for dogs with food sensitivities.
Homemade Treats:
For pet owners who prefer a hands-on approach, homemade treats can be a great option. Making your own treats allows you to have complete control over the ingredients and customize them to suit your small dog's preferences and dietary needs. There are plenty of simple and healthy recipes available online that you can try, ensuring that your small dog gets tasty treats made with love.
Conclusion:
Finding the perfect dog treats for small dogs involves considering their unique nutritional needs, selecting healthy ingredients, and accommodating any dietary restrictions or allergies. With a wide variety of options available in the market, it's important to prioritize treats that are appropriately sized, nutritious, and delicious. Whether you opt for store-bought or homemade treats, remember to offer them in moderation as part of a balanced diet. Treat your small pup to delightful and nourishing snacks, and watch their tail wag with joy!

"From Mess to Success: Mastering Puppy Potty Training for a Clean and Happy Home".
Tumblr media
Welcoming a new puppy into your home is an exciting experience, but the process of potty training can be challenging. In this comprehensive guide, we will delve into the world of puppy potty training, providing you with valuable insights, techniques, and tips to help you navigate this crucial stage of your puppy's development. From establishing a routine to understanding your puppy's cues, we will guide you through the steps needed to achieve successful potty training and create a clean and happy environment for both you and your adorable new companion.
Section 1: Understanding Puppy Potty Training Basics:
Puppy potty training begins with understanding the basics of canine elimination needs and behavior. Learn about the importance of establishing a routine, recognizing your puppy's signals, and setting realistic expectations. Understand the significance of positive reinforcement and consistency in the early stages of potty training.
Section 2: Creating a Suitable Potty Area:
Designating a proper potty area is essential for successful puppy potty training. Explore options such as outdoor spaces, indoor potty pads, or litter boxes, and choose the method that best aligns with your lifestyle and living arrangements. Learn how to introduce your puppy to the potty area and encourage consistent use.
Section 3: Establishing a Consistent Schedule:
Consistency is key in puppy potty training. Establishing a regular schedule for feeding, watering, and potty breaks helps your puppy develop a predictable routine. Discover how to anticipate your puppy's needs, determine the appropriate frequency for potty breaks, and gradually increase intervals between breaks as your puppy grows.
Section 4: Positive Reinforcement and Rewards:
Positive reinforcement plays a pivotal role in puppy potty training. Explore the power of praise, treats, and rewards in reinforcing desired behaviors and motivating your puppy's progress. Learn about the importance of timing and consistency in providing rewards, and how to gradually transition from food rewards to other forms of praise as your puppy becomes more proficient in potty training.
Section 5: Handling Accidents and Challenges:
Accidents are a normal part of the potty training process. Learn how to handle accidents calmly and effectively, without scolding or punishment. Discover techniques for cleaning up accidents, preventing future occurrences, and troubleshooting common challenges such as regression or resistance to using the designated potty area.
Section 6: Progression and Maintenance:
As your puppy becomes more reliable in potty training, it's important to reinforce the learned behaviors and maintain good habits. Gradually expand your puppy's access to the house while closely monitoring their behavior. Learn how to recognize signs of potential setbacks and address any new challenges that may arise.
Conclusion:
Puppy potty training requires patience, consistency, and understanding. By following the techniques and tips outlined in this guide, you can establish a successful potty training routine for your furry friend. Embrace the journey of potty training as an opportunity to strengthen the bond between you and your puppy while creating a clean and harmonious home environment. With time, consistency, and positive reinforcement, your puppy will become potty trained, paving the way for a lifetime of happiness and hygiene.
